Similarly, How do you maximize space in A-frame house?

A bed with built-in storage is the ideal solution to make the most of the space in your A-attic Frame’s or main level. Beds with movable drawers or cabinets below the mattress enable you to store extra clothing, blankets, or toys. These are ideal for use in children’s bedroom or anyplace else when extra storage is required.

Secondly, How do you decorate A-frame wall?

What to Put in an A-Frame Room Consider installing a skylight. To add height to a room with a low ceiling, use furniture that is the right size. Place the larger items, such as the bed or sofa, against the shorter wall to open up a small room. To define the space, add an attractive rug.

Are A-frame homes expensive to build?

An A-frame house costs about $150,000 to construct a 1,000-square-foot dwelling. Materials and labor for this design range from $100 to $200 per square foot. If you want to build a cottagecore vacation house from scratch, expect to pay $400 to $600 per square foot.

What are a-frame houses called?

An A-frame house or other A-frame structure is a kind of architectural structure with steeply sloped sides (roofline) that start at or near the foundation line and connect at the top in the form of the letter A. The upper rafters of an A-frame ceiling may be exposed.

What is a triangle house called?

In its most basic form, an A-frame is a home that is formed like an equilateral triangle. Rafters or trusses are linked at the top and attached to plates or floor joists below to produce its unique apex.

Why is my house so cold even with the heating on?

Poor insulation, a malfunctioning furnace, rooms with high ceilings, or a heating system that does not cover the whole home might be the cause of your house being chilly even when the heat is turned on. Each of these difficulties might make it difficult for your house to heat adequately.

How is labor cost for framing?

Depending on the area and what’s involved, framing work may cost $2-$12 per square foot, or $3,500-$36,000 for a 1,600- to 3,000-square-foot house. The national average for home frame labor is $6-$8 per square foot, or $10,000-$25,000 for 1,600-3,000 square feet.
